#779391 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#779391 is composed of 46.7% red, 57.6%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.4%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 175.7 degrees, a saturation of 11.5% and a lightness of 52.2%. #779391 color hex could be obtained by blending #eeffff with #002723.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#779391 color description : Dark grayish cyan.
#779391 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#779391 has RGB values of R:119, G:147,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 7836561.

Shades and Tints of #779391
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050606 is the darkest color, while #fafb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#779391
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808a89 is the less saturated color, while #10fae9 is the most saturated one.
